About buying in Hampton

Homes for sale in Hampton, VA offer some of the most affordable waterfront living on the Chesapeake Bay. Buckroe Beach (23664) features beach-cottage rentals, second homes, and family residences directly on the bay; Wythe (23661) and Phoebus (23663) offer walkable historic neighborhoods with shopping, dining, and a strong community feel; Aberdeen Gardens (23666) is a nationally registered historic Black community built in the 1930s; and northern Hampton near Hampton Roads Center Parkway has newer construction in the $300K-$500K range. Hampton is home to Hampton University (a top HBCU), the southern half of Joint Base Langley-Eustis (the Langley AFB portion), and NASA Langley Research Center. Military and federal civilian employees make up a significant portion of buyers. Hampton City Schools include Hampton High, Bethel High, Phoebus High, and Kecoughtan High. Median home prices typically run $250K-$400K, making Hampton one of the most affordable major cities in Hampton Roads. The Buckroe Beach area in particular has seen strong appreciation as remote-work buyers from D.C. and Northern Virginia discover the area's beachfront value.
